WHAT IS EASTER?

Easter_Jesus-min.jpg

Easter is the most important festival in the Christian calendar. It celebrates Jesus rising from the dead, 3 days after he was executed.

In 2021, Easter Sunday is on the 4th of April. The week leading up to Easter is called Holy Week.

WHAT ARE EASTER EGGS?

Easter_Eggs-min.jpg

Eggs represent the symbol of new life. For Christians, Easter eggs are used as a symbol for the resurrection of Jesus.

Christians believe that, through his resurrection, Jesus overcame death and sin. This offers people the promise of eternal life if they follow his teachings.

Nowadays, most Easter eggs are made from chocolate and covered in coloured foil. Traditionally though, chicken eggs would be hard boiled and then decorated by hand. Traditional Easter egg hunts remain popular with both Christian and non-Christian children.

1. Cadbury — Creme Egg Golden Goobilee

Cadburry-min.jpg


This year, Cadbury has been marking the 50th birthday of its iconic Creme Egg with 'Golden Goobilee' celebrations. From a TikTok debut to commemorative plates, Cadbury sure have gone big to celebrate five decades of deliciousness!

The campaign’s hero film celebrates the different ways Cadbury Creme Egg fans have enjoyed their favourite Easter treat for the last 50 years — whether they are a licker, dipper, baker, 'eggspert', or sharer.

2. Ferrero Rocher Golden Easter Egg

Ferrero_Rocher-min.jpg

Wrapped in gold foil, this large egg is a hazelnut-studded Ferrero Rocher replica, minus the nutella middle.

It has a sweet and nutty flavour, which could remind chocolate lovers of an Italian holiday.

On the side are eight of the brand’s iconic truffles, combining a wafer shell with a whole toasted nut in the gooey centre.

3. Lindt Excellence Dark Chocolate Egg

Lindt_Chocolate.jpg


This egg may look intensely dark, but it has a deceptively sweet cocoa taste, with just a hint of bitterness.

You’ll also get to discover some of Lindt’s other flavours, as it includes slabs of roasted hazelnut and caramel with a touch of sea salt, among others.

Chocolate connoisseurs will appreciate the clever tasting guide. It suggests coffee and tea pairings to help you get the most out of your chocolate mini bars.
